Transaction b8693577ec3a306a308a47d79c23b7cb9bde15c2e5ecbac5218537be0f266019
1 Input
1 Output
-
b8693577ec3a306a308a47d79c23b7cb9bde15c2e5ecbac5218537be0f266019:0
- value
- 15578220
- script pubkey
- OP_0 OP_PUSHBYTES_20 df7e890ffebf3391afca0512227cbc7401a23e4b
- address
- bc1qmalgjrl7hueert72q5fzyl9uwsq6y0jtzgmdfu